SOlid engine

  • There are two types
    • RMS
      • come in two pieces, because
      • it comes hollow, and you shove the propelant inside it.
      • the case has the casing around and the seal disk, which is metal
      • the rest is what will get consumed.
      • only the casing is reaousable.
      • R means reusable.
    • DMS
      • preassembeled and glueded together
      • d means disposiable

Liner

  • just a cylynder
  • made of a material called phenolic
  • abrasive material, will destroy itself by absorbing heat. No complexity
  • cannot reuse it
  • have to replace it.
  • usually put the liner around the grains.
